Ingredients:
- 200 grams Gond
- 250 grams wheat flour
- 150 grams ghee
- 200 grams jaggery (grated) or sugar
- 100 grams nuts (chopped almonds, cashews, and pistachios)
- 1 teaspoon cardamom powder
- A pinch of salt

Instructions:
1. Roast Gond:
- In a heavy-bottomed pan, heat some ghee over medium heat. Add Gond and fry until it puffs up. This may take a few minutes. Once puffed, remove from the pan and let it cool.
2. Making the Flour Mixture:
- Add the remaining ghee and wheat flour to the same pan. Stir the flour over low heat, stirring constantly, until it turns golden brown and begins to smell like nuts. Be careful not to burn it.
3. Mixing the Ingredients:
- Once the flour is roasted, add the chopped nuts, cardamom powder, and a pinch of salt. Mix well. Then, add the puffed gum to the mixture and mix everything thoroughly.
4. Adding the Sweetener:
- In a separate saucepan, melt the jaggery or sugar with a little water over low heat until it forms a syrup. Be careful not to boil for too long; just until it dissolves.
5. Mixing the Ingredients:
- Add the jaggery syrup to the flour mixture while it is still warm. Stir quickly to incorporate all the ingredients. Be careful, as the mixture will be hot.
6. Making the Laddus:
- When the mixture is cool enough to handle, apply a little ghee to your hands and shape the mixture into small round balls or laddus.
7. Cool and Store:
- Let the laddus cool completely before storing them in an airtight container. They can be stored at room temperature and eaten for several weeks.
